Why take this tour?

Seeing Kakadu from a helicopter is one of the best ways to experience its many magical attractions in just one day! Instead of spending 6 hours travelling by road, spend only 3 hours flying by helicopter, taking in many spectacular landscapes along the way – with various stops for photo opportunities. Departing from Darwin, enjoy a scenic flight to Kakadu flying over the Adelaide River and its floodplains plus the Mary River National Park. Marvel at Kakadu’s famous wetlands and gorges – including Ubirr. Next stop is Jabiru. Here, enjoy a stop at Cooinda for lunch and a Yellow Water Cruise operated by Kakadu Tourism. The flight home includes views of the pristine wetlands of the Mary River and Corroboree Billabong.

About operator:

Nautilus Aviation has been operating as a privately-owned and operated luxury aircraft charter company since 1993. With bases in Cairns, Townsville, Horn Island, Weipa and Darwin, our fleet is one of the largest and most versatile in the Northern parts of Australia. We deliver commercial services, corporate charters, memorable experiences and scenic flights to both private and public clientele.
